The following table prov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in the UK excluding London with a requirement for Product Strategy skills.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that have cited Product Strategy over the 6 months to 9 May 2024 with a comparison to the same period in the previous 2 years.

6 months to
9 May 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 454 507 449
Rank change year-on-year +53 -58 -55
Permanent jobs citing Product Strategy 330 260 465
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the UK excluding London 0.47% 0.43% 0.66%
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 0.55% 0.45% 0.70%
Number of salaries quoted 233 145 256
10th Percentile £40,200 £45,000 £38,125
25th Percentile £55,000 £53,750 £44,688
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£62,500 £65,000 £60,750
Median % change year-on-year -3.85% +7.00% +8.00%
75th Percentile £80,000 £83,750 £75,000
90th Percentile £97,500 £103,500 £90,000
UK median annual salary £65,000 £75,000 £70,000
% change year-on-year -13.33% +7.14% -
